Photodynamic therapy in endodontics.

G Plotino1, N M Grande2, M Mercade3,4

  • 1Private Practice, Rome, Italy.

International Endodontic Journal
|December 15, 2018
PubMed
Summary

Photodynamic therapy (PDT) shows promise for treating root canal infections by using photosensitizers and light to kill microbes. More clinical studies are needed to confirm its effectiveness in live patients.

Area of Science:

  • Dentistry
  • Microbiology
  • Biomedical Engineering

Background:

  • Photodynamic therapy (PDT) is an established treatment modality that has recently gained attention for its application in endodontics.
  • PDT offers favorable features for treating microbial infections within root canals.
  • Its use as an adjunct to standard root canal treatment for periapical lesions is increasingly advocated.

Purpose of the Study:

  • To review the existing literature on photodynamic therapy in endodontics.
  • To explore PDT's mechanism of action, photosensitizers, light sources, limitations, and clinical procedures.
  • To assess PDT's efficacy in reducing bacterial load in endodontic treatments.

Main Methods:

  • Review of current scientific literature on photodynamic therapy in endodontics.
  • Analysis of studies investigating PDT's mechanism of action, including photosensitizers and light sources.
  • Evaluation of in vitro, ex vivo, and in vivo research on bacterial load reduction.

Main Results:

  • Photodynamic therapy involves microbial exposure to photosensitizers followed by light activation, producing reactive oxygen species that lead to cell death.
  • Promising results have been demonstrated in vitro and ex vivo for bacterial load reduction.
  • Fewer in vivo investigations have been conducted compared to in vitro studies.

Conclusions:

  • Photodynamic therapy is a promising antimicrobial strategy for root canal treatment.
  • While in vitro results are positive, more extensive in vivo studies are necessary.
  • Further research is required to establish the clinical efficacy and application of antimicrobial PDT in endodontics.
